The Dalles Overground’s mission is to bring original arts and culture to The Dalles, Oregon, and facilitate, promote, and encourage community, diversity, and inclusiveness through artistic platforms.
The Dalles Overground (TDO) board contains a variety of experts and community leaders. Our organization includes the proven experience and dedication of both founders of Jackalope Jamboree, a Registered Nurse, a marketing and business development consultant, a school teacher, an attorney and community volunteer, a Marine, and a social worker-turned-renowned food and wine expert who has developed award winning wine programs across the country.
This diverse group provides a variety of perspectives on music and culture with the proven ability and know-how to accomplish big things in our community. The Board has experience running large scale music events, non-profit and political fundraisers, community events, and all levels of gatherings. With several parents on the Board, the group also has a keen eye for family friendly events.
The Dalles Overground is a 501(c)(3) non-profit

Marcus Swift
Board President
Marcus is an attorney and active community volunteer in The Dalles who serves on the boards of numerous organizations and local government entities.
Rian Beach
Board Vice President
Rian is co-founder of Jackalope Jamboree, a community-inclusive event, that has been active for over 5 years in Pendleton, Oregon. Rian and Matt pioneered Pendleton Overground, coordinating concerts, art installations and community events that remain active after twenty years, including a Rock Camp for kids.
